Serbian dinar


The Serbian dinar (RSD) is the currency of Serbia. The currency code is RSD and currency symbol is RSD or РСД (unofficial: din. or дин.). The Serbian dinar is subdivided into 100 para (not in circulation). Frequently used Serbian dinar coins are in denominations of 1 РСД, 2 РСД, 5 РСД, 10 РСД, 20 РСД. Frequently used Serbian dinar banknotes are in denominations of 10 РСД, 20 РСД, 50 РСД, 100 РСД, 200 РСД, 500 РСД, 1000 РСД.

Swiss Franc


The Swiss franc (CHF) is the currency of Switzerland, Liechtenstein, and Italy exclave Campione d'ltalla. It is also used in German exclave Büsingen whose sole legal currency is the euro. The currency code is CHF and currency symbol is CHF (used by banks and financial institutions), or Fr. (used by most businesses and advertisers), or SFr. The Swiss franc is subdivided into 100 Rappen (symbol: Rp.) in German, centime (symbol: c.) in French, centesimo (symbol: Ct.) in Italian, and rap (symbol: rp.) in Romansh. Frequently used Swiss franc coins are in denominations of 1 Fr., 2 Fr., 5 FR., 5Rp., 10Rp., 20Rp., 50Rp.(1/2 Fr.). Frequently used Swiss franc banknotes are in denominations of 10 CHF, 20 CHF, 50 CHF, 100 CHF, 200 CHF, 1000 CHF. The Swiss franc is considered as a hard currency, and a reserve currency.
